Antonio Guterres: "We are committed to ending the occupation"

UN Secretary-General António Guterres met with Palestinian Prime Minister Mohammed Mustafa on the sidelines of the African Union summit, reaffirming his commitment to achieving a two-state solution and, in his own words, "ending the occupation." According to a UN statement, the two sides discussed the importance of establishing a ceasefire in the Gaza Strip, supporting the Palestinian National Committee for the Administration of the Strip, and ensuring cohesion and the restoration of a unified Palestinian government.

IDF tightens West Bank security ahead of Ramadan

The IDF has reinforced security and tightened crossings in the West Bank ahead of Ramadan, citing a decline in terrorist activity but maintaining heightened readiness. Special commando units conducted exercises using Eitan armored vehicles to simulate rapid response and long-range operations. Officials say the measures aim to deter attacks and ensure safe passage for worshippers traveling to the Temple Mount.

IDF launches strikes on Hamas following ceasefire violations in Beit Hanoun

According to an IDF official, Israeli forces have struck Hamas targets after armed militants crossed the Yellow Line near IDF troops in Beit Hanoun, violating the ceasefire. The IDF says the strikes are precise and comply with international law. Reports from inside Gaza indicate that at least 10 are dead following Israel's overnight airstrikes in Beit Hanoun
